Director Weighs In
We go behind the scenes with Pete Docter, co-director of the new movie, “Up,” from Pixar.“Up” is the story of an unlikely friendship between a young Boy Scout and a former balloon salesman (voiced by Ed Asner) who take off on an unexpected adventure. The subtext of the film, Docter tells Alyne Ellis, is how one copes with loss – but the story is full of chuckles and charm. He says it's meant to provide a bridge between generations.
“If we can get kids to look to their grandparents in a new way… that would be pretty neat,” says Docter.
